Abstract

The utility model discloses a kind of intelligent modularized low-voltage equipment; including distribution box body and chamber door; the bottom of the distribution box body is provided with support feet; radiator is provided with the inside of the radiator fan; AT89S52 controllers are provided with above the radiator; temperature sensor is provided with the right side of the AT89S52 controllers; outer cable is provided with above the AT89S52 controllers and introduces module; the outer cable, which introduces to be provided with above earth leakage protective device, the earth leakage protective device above the right side of module, is provided with straight melting zone.Solar panel and wind-driven generator are provided with voltage apparatus, it can be generated electricity using the solar energy and wind energy in installation environment, by electrical power storage in internal storage battery, it can be used for device interior radiator fan to use, and it is internal there is provided temperature sensor, can automatically detect the temperature of inside, when temperature is too high, temperature sensor transmits a signal to AT89S52 controllers, and the control radiator fan work of AT89S52 controllers makes radiating more intelligent.

Background technology
Low-voltage electric equipment is widely used in distribution, Electrified Transmission and the automatic control equipment of power plant low-pressure system In.It is well known that generating is consumed energy in itself very big (referring to station service), according to statistics, wherein low-voltage electrical equipment power consumption accounts for power plant total energy More than half of consumption.With large sized complete sets of equipment and automatically control, the use of automatic regulating system, the use of low-voltage electrical equipment is big Amount increase.Therefore, in the maintenance of power plant equipment, the maintenance of low-voltage electrical apparatus is an important link, though from frequency, In the importance or workload of equipment, it is the important component of service work.
There are some defects in use in existing low-voltage equipment, such as can not use on voltage apparatus solar energy and Wind energy is generated electricity, and is not saved, and inside is not provided with automatic cooling function, uses inconvenience.

Operation principle of the present utility model and use flow:After the intelligent modularized low-voltage equipment is installed, case is opened Door 20, introduces module 15 by outer cable by optical cable and is incorporated into inside distributing cabinet, and welding is on straight melting zone 6, by unnecessary optical cable Be wound on optical fibre reel 18, by optical branching area 17 change optical fiber between evanescent field intercouple and change fiber radius come Realize that different size branch measures, so as to realize optical branching, solar panel 2 and wind-driven generator 5 be provided with voltage apparatus, It can be generated electricity using the solar energy and wind energy in installation environment, by electrical power storage inside battery 14, can be used for setting Standby internal heat dissipating fan 10 is used, and internal there is provided temperature sensor 9, can automatically detect the temperature of inside, work as temperature When too high, temperature sensor 9 transmits a signal to AT89S52 controllers 13, the control work of radiator fan 10 of AT89S52 controllers 13 Make, radiated, make radiating more intelligent.
